Rota-Bater paried comodule and Rota-Bater paired Hopf module

In this paper, we introduce the conception of Rota-Baxter paired comodules, which is dual to Rota-Baxter paired modules in [14]. We mainly discuss some properties of Rota-Baxter paired comodules, especially we give the characterization of generic Rota-Baxter paired comodules, which has important application for the construction of Rota-Baxter comodules. Moreover, we construct Rota-Baxter paired comodules on Hopf algebras, weak Hopf algebras, weak Hopf modules, dimodules, relative Hopf modules and Rota-Baxter paired comodules. And then we finally introduce the conception of Rota-Baxter paired Hopf modules by combining Rota-Baxter paired module with Rota-Baxter paired comodule, and give the structure theorem of generic Rota-Baxter paired Hopf modules.
